CListBox m_lv_search_result;
CMap<CString, LPCTSTR, int, int> m_map_search_result;
CMap<CString, LPCTSTR, int, int> m_map_search_result;
int AddMap(CString key)
{
int iValue = -1;
if (m_map_search_result.Lookup(key, iValue))
{
//exist
return -1;
}
m_map_search_result.SetAt(key, iValue);
//INSERT listbox
m_lv_search_result.InsertString(0, key);
return 0;
}
int DeleteMap(CString key)
{
int iValue = -1;
if (m_map_search_result.Lookup(key, iValue))
{
//exist
m_map_search_result.RemoveKey(key);
return 0;
}
return -1;
}
{
int iValue = -1;
if (m_map_search_result.Lookup(key, iValue))
{
//exist
return -1;
}
m_map_search_result.SetAt(key, iValue);
//INSERT listbox
m_lv_search_result.InsertString(0, key);
return 0;
}
int DeleteMap(CString key)
{
int iValue = -1;
if (m_map_search_result.Lookup(key, iValue))
{
//exist
m_map_search_result.RemoveKey(key);
return 0;
}
return -1;
}